Output eb88d1397c9c042ae41e34158133608cfac71e77df72ce09f6a1e4cade0ae669:1

value
2128637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3acf54df665bd14db3ba7f4a068c34e3d1475da OP_EQUAL
address
3J545EFVaBg6VDzxrsk3tmFH8X2r3rWQHc
transaction
eb88d1397c9c042ae41e34158133608cfac71e77df72ce09f6a1e4cade0ae669
spent
true